Udostępnij za pośrednictwem


Nowości w tworzenie raportów

Ostrzeżenie

W przypadku programu SQL Server 2008 R2 nie ma zmian zawartości wymienionej w tym temacie.

SQL Server 2008 Reporting Services oferty głównych nowe funkcje raportów i raport autorskie.Nowe formanty danych, danych regionów, dane źródło typów i doświadczenie poprawy projektowania Projektant raportów będzie fundamentalnej zmiany można tworzyć raporty.

Lista nowych funkcji

  • Nowe i rozszerzone typy danych źródłowych
    To wydanie wprowadzono nowe rozszerzenie przetwarzania danych dla źródeł danych Teradata dla raportów i modeli raportów.

  • Ulepszone Region danych wykresu
    To wydanie zawiera formant wykresu przebudowany, obsługującej wiele nowych typów wykresu większą kontrolę nad osie i formuł i ulepszony interfejs użytkownika, który ułatwia tworzenie i Praca z wykresami.

  • Nowy Region danych skrajni
    To wydanie wprowadza nowe dane skrajnia region, zapewniające wizualnymi sposób podkreślenie pojedyncze wartości za pomocą autonomicznego ocenić wielu skrajni wewnątrz panelu Obrys skrajni lub wewnątrz tabeli, macierz lub listy danych region szablonu.

  • Nowy Region element tablix danych dla tabeli, macierzy i listy
    To wydanie wprowadza nowy obszar danych elementu element tablix, który scala struktury tabela, listy i matrycy w jednej strukturze.Stanowi on więcej opcji grupowanie wierszy i kolumn, tak aby dostosować sposób podsumowywania i wyświetlania danych.

  • Ulepszenia Projektant raportów
    Ta wersja zawiera ulepszenia Projektant raportów, aby zapewnić łatwy dostęp do danych i elementy projektowe.

  • Nowe Konstruktora raportów 2.0
    Konstruktora raportów 2.0 oferuje wiele nowych funkcji, takich jak układ danych, wizualizacji i formatowanie tekstu i renderowania na żądanie, w środowisku projektowym programu Office podobne Microsoft.

  • Nowe i ulepszone elementy raportów i elementy RDL
    To wydanie wprowadza szereg zmian przyrostowych na Report Definition Language (RDL) odpowiadają ulepszenia procesora raport na żądanie przetwarzania i spójny podział na strony.

Nowe i rozszerzone typy danych źródłowych

W SQL Server 2008 Reporting Services są nowe rozszerzenia przetwarzania danych, które umożliwiają raportu z następującego źródło danych:

Wróć do tabela nowych funkcji.

Ulepszone Region danych wykresu

Nowe dane wykresu region obsługuje bogatszy zestaw funkcji wizualizacji danych.Nowe typy wykresów to pasek / kolumna butli, ostrosłupowy, lejka polarny, radarowych, zapasów, candlestick, kolumna zakresu, zakres paska, gładkie obszaru, liniowy wygładzony, stepped linii i wykres skrzynkowy typów.Istnieje też wbudowaną obsługę wykresów Pareto i histogramu.

Serie mogą być wyświetlane na dowolny obszar określony wykresu i w dowolny legendy określony.Można wstawić puste punkty zamiast brakujących danych.Można łączyć wiele obszarów wykresu, wiele legendy i wiele tytułów na tym samym wykresie.

Brak obsługi nowych dla oś pomocniczej, które można wyświetlać wiele serii danych przy użyciu więcej niż jednej oś.Na każdej oś zestaw opcje, aby dodać podziały skali, skali logarytmicznej, niestandardowe oś, interwały, a z przeplotem linii zasilającej.

Nowe dane wykresu region obsługuje interwał automatycznego etykietowania w celu uniknięcia kolizji etykiety, kąty rotacji można dostosowywać, rozmiar i zawijanie tekstu właściwości czcionki dla obliczenia etykiety oś, obsługę przecięcia oś w miejscach niestandardowe i pomocy technicznej dla wierszy pas tło niestandardowe lub regularnych odstępach.

Użytkownik ma większą kontrolę etykietę, wyrównanie i kolor wykresu.Etykiety inteligentne punkty danych dostosować tekst etykiety kolizjom.Palety kolorów niestandardowych i automatyczne wyrównanie wiele obszarów wykresu ułatwiają poprawić wygląd i układ wykresów w raporcie.Można zbierać mały częśćs na wykres kołowy do jednego część, drążenie lub Pokaż etykietki narzędzia informacje o pojedynczych punktów danych i umieścić w dowolnej liczby stosów skumulowany słupków lub kolumn side-by-side.Kołowych, pierścieniowych, pasek, a kolumna wykresów obsługują 2D i 3D rysunku efekty.

New design and run-time support for automatically calculated series on the chart are introduced in this release.Reporting Services provides built-in functions for 15 commonly used calculations, including statistical analysis, moving averages, and financial indicators.Można wybrać formułę, aby utworzyć nową serię punktów danych, obliczoną przy uruchomieniu czas.

  • Interfejs użytkownika zostało rozszerzone, aby ułatwić pracę z typów wykresów.Istnieją nowe okna dialogowe dla każdego elementu wykresu, w menu skrótów dla każdego elementu wykresu, obsługa edycji tekstu bezpośrednio na wykresie tytuły i etykiety, nowy wybór typu wykresu i możliwość przeciągania, upuszczania i zmienić rozmieszczenie pól w strefy upuszczania wykresu.Dzięki temu można łatwo zmienić kolejność wyświetlania serii na wykresie.

Aby uzyskać więcej informacji, zobacz Wykresy (program Report Builder 3.0 i usługi SSRS) i Omówienie wykresie definicji raportu.

Nowy Region danych skrajni

Nowe dane skrajnia region jest najczęściej używana do zapewnienia podsumowań danych wyróżniając wartości kluczowych wskaźników wydajności.Przyrządu używa wskaźnika, aby wyświetlić pojedynczą wartość.Można dodać zakres do wyróżnienia podzbiór wartości na skali i kontrolować rozmiar i położenie skali manometru do tworzenia różnych efektów wizualnych.

Dane skrajnia region Panel skrajnia, który zawiera jedną lub obrysy skrajni.Można łączyć wiele skrajni w panelu Obrys skrajni do wyświetlania wartości pojedynczego obok siebie.Można zastosować filtrowanie lub sortowanie w panelu Obrys skrajni.Można wybrać między liniowego i radialnego obrys skrajni typów.Istnieje typ manometru określonych termometr do wizualizacji danych temperatury.Wykres punktora można wybrać z listy skrajni liniowej.Aby uzyskać więcej informacji, zobacz Mierniki (program Report Builder 3.0 i usługi SSRS).

Wróć do tabela nowych funkcji.

Nowy Region danych element tablix

Nowy obszar danych elementu element tablix jest element region ogólnych danych, który łączy funkcje tabela i matrycy.W SQL Server 2008 Reporting Services, obszar danych elementu element tablix zastępuje region danych tabeli, macierzy i listy przez łączenie ich funkcji w jeden układ siatki elastyczne.W składni języka RDL Tablix zastępuje element Table, Matrix, i List elementy z poprzednich schematów RDL.

obszar danych elementu element tablix Zwiększa elastyczność układu raportu i zapewnia bardziej spójne działanie renderowania.Układ siatki elastyczne używa do obsługi wielu grup wierszy i kolumna grup.Grupy są zorganizowane w hierarchii wiersza i kolumna hierarchii.Grupy mogą być zagnieżdżone, sąsiadujących, lub cykliczne.Po dodaniu obszar danych elementu element tablix, okienko Grupowanie umożliwia szybkie i łatwe tworzenie grup wierszy i kolumn i dodać sumy, sumy częściowe i sumy.obszar danych elementu element tablix Automatycznie dostosowuje wierszy i kolumn, na którym należy wyświetlić grupy i podsumowania danych.

element tablix otwiera nowe możliwości pracy z danymi złożone i zagregowanych, ale uniemożliwia pracę z prostą tabela i struktur macierzowych.Projektant raportów zawiera trzy szablony dla obszar danych elementu element tablix: Tabela, macierzy i listy, którą można przeciągnąć z przybornika i służy jako punkt wyjścia dla raportów.W tym miejscu można zaprojektować złożonych raportów, które integrować funkcje różnych typów raportów.komórka tablix można osadzać dowolny element raportu, łącznie z danymi innego region.

Aby uzyskać więcej informacji, zobacz Tabele, macierze i listy (program Report Builder 3.0 i usługi SSRS), Filtrowanie, grupowanie i sortowanie danych (program Report Builder 3.0 i usługi SSRS), i Diagram element tablix Omówienie definicji raportu.

Wróć do tabela nowych funkcji.

Nowe ulepszenia tekstu i HTML

Element raportu pole tekstu zostały rozszerzone.Można stosować różne czcionki i kolory, dodawać style pogrubienia i kursywy oraz używać stylów akapitu, takich jak wyrównanie i wysunięcia.Można sformatować całe pole tekstowe albo określony tekst, liczby, wyrażenia lub pola w polu tekstowym.Można także importować podstawowe HTML z pole w bazie danych wyświetlane w raporcie.Można utworzyć korespondencję seryjną lub szablonu raportami wymieszać tekst dosłowny na powierzchnię projektu danych z bazy danych.Nowe wydanie również zapewnia pełną obsługę międzynarodowych skryptów złożonych.Aby uzyskać więcej informacji, zobacz Formatowanie tekstu i symboli zastępczych (program Report Builder 3.0 i usługi SSRS).

Raport autorów, którzy używają wyrażeń w swoich raportach zauważyć, że prostych wyrażeń są wyświetlane na powierzchni projektu jako tekst zastępczy.Na przykład w polu tekstowym na powierzchni projektu, wyrażenie =Fields!Sales.Value jest wyświetlany jako [Sales].Aby uzyskać więcej informacji, zobacz Wyrażenia (program Report Builder 3.0 i usługi SSRS).

Ulepszenia Projektant raportów

Najbardziej zauważalnych zmian do obszaru roboczego Projektant raportów jest, że Projektant raportów na karcie dane został zastąpiony okienko danych raportu, który organizuje wszystkie dane raportu w jednym miejscu, który jest zawsze widoczny podczas tworzenia układu raportu.W okienku danych raportu zawiera źródła danych, zestawów danych, parametry, obrazy i pola wbudowane.Projektanci kwerendy jest możliwy z zestawu danych.

Powierzchni projektu obsługuje uatrakcyjnić projektanta.Na linijkach bieżące położenie element raportu i linie przyciągania widoczne podczas przeciągania, a zmiana rozmiaru elementów.

Inne zmiany obejmują nowe okienko Grupowanie, który zapewnia wygodny sposób tworzenia grup dla obszar danych elementu element tablixi nowych okien dialogowych właściwość, aby ustawić właściwość elementów raportu.

Wróć do tabela nowych funkcji.

Report Builder 2.0

The new release of Microsoft SQL Server 2008 Report Builder 2.0 offers many new features, like enhanced data layout, visualization and text formatting, and on-demand rendering.Raport 2.0 konstruktora wykorzystuje Twoje doświadczenia z produktami pakietu Office 2007 stron symbolów podobne pakietu Office.Można tworzyć raporty z wielu danych regionów, ściągać danych z wielu źródeł danych w pojedynczym raporcie i bezpośrednio kwerend relacyjnych i wielowymiarowych źródeł danych.

Można dostosowywać i aktualizować wszystkie istniejące raporty, niezależnie od tego, czy zostały one zaprojektowane w Projektant raportów lub w poprzedniej wersja narzędzie 1.0 Konstruktora raportów, który został zainstalowany z SQL Server 2005.Raporty konstruktora 1.0 będzie nadal zainstalowane z Microsoft SQL Server 2008.Aby uzyskać więcej informacji, zobacz Report Builder 3,0 i Wprowadzenie 2.0 Konstruktora raportów.

Aby zainstalować nowy 2.0 Konstruktora raportów oddzielnie z sieci Web.Przejdź do sql Server 2008 Feature Pack i wyszukaj 2.0 Konstruktora raportów.

Wróć do tabela nowych funkcji.

Nowe i ulepszone elementy raportów i elementy RDL

Składnia definiuje Report Definition Language (RDL) Reporting Services raportu.W tej wersji głównych zmian RDL obejmują dodawanie element tablix, wykres i skrajni regionach danych, które są opisane w poprzedniej sekcji.Jednak to wydanie zawiera również ulepszenia przyrostowe obsługuje nowy raport, przetwarzania i nowego modelu renderowanie raportu.Aby uzyskać więcej informacji, zobacz Schemat XML Report Definition Language i Schematy XML definicji raportu.

Elementy strony RDL

Elementy strona RDL przeprojektowano zapewnienie większej spójności kontrolować podziały podczas eksportowania raportu do różnych renderowania.Nowe elementy RDL obejmują PageSections, PageSection, i PageBreak.strona kolumn nagłówków i stopek i marginesów strona, kolumna, odstępy, InteractiveHeight element i InteractiveWidth element zostały przeniesione z Report elementu nadrzędnego do Page elementu nadrzędnego.Obsługa nowych KeepTogether i KeepWithGroup została wprowadzona do obsługi lepszą kontrolę nad podziałem.Aby uzyskać więcej informacji, zobacz Opis podziału na strony w usługach Reporting Services (program Report Builder 3.0 i usługi SSRS), Opis zachowań renderowania (program Report Builder 3.0 i usługi SSRS), Diagram ogólny układ raportu definicji raportu, i Schemat XML Report Definition Language.

Jawne wartości Null

Nowy atrybut xsi:nil="true" pozwala na rozróżnienie między element jest jawnie null zamiast jednego, który nie jest określony.

Zmienne czas przetwarzania

Można deklarować zmiennych globalnych w całym raporcie lub zakresy określonej grupy lokalne.Zmienna globalna umożliwia obliczanie wyrażenie jednego czas, a następnie użyć tej wartości w wyrażeniech w całym raporcie.DeferVariableEvaluation Element kontroluje, czy zmienna jest oceniany w trakcie przetwarzania na żądanie raportu.Nie należy ustawiać tę wartość, jeżeli zmienna zawiera czas-zależność.Aby uzyskać więcej informacji, zobacz Używanie odwołań do kolekcji zmiennych raportu i zmiennych grupy (program Report Builder i usługi SSRS).

Typ danych dla stałych

Value Element ma opcjonalny DataType atrybut, który określa typ danych wartości, jeśli jest stała.If DataType is omitted, a constant uses the String data type.DataType can be Boolean, DateTime, Integer, Float, or String.

Wróć do tabela nowych funkcji.